Potato, Egg and Cheese Waffles (with bacon!)

5 Stars 4 Stars 3 Stars 2 Stars 1 Star 5 from 1 review
  • Author: Jamie sansers
  • Prep Time: 5
  • Cook Time: 5
  • Total Time: 10
  • Yield: 2 waffles (depending on the size of your waffle iron) 1x

Description

These fun and delicious waffles are stuffed with eggs, bacon, potato and cheese!  They are great for Breakfast, lunch or dinner.


Ingredients

Scale
  • 1 1/3 cup of Simply Potatoes  Southwest Style Hash Browns
  • 1 egg
  • 3 pieces of pre-cooked bacon, diced
  • 1/8 cup of shredded cheese (or more if desired)
  • Salt and pepper to taste

Instructions

  1. Preheat waffle iron.
  2. In mixing bowl, combine potatoes, egg, bacon, cheese and salt and pepper.
  3. Spray waffle iron with non-stick cooking oil.  Spoon potato mixture into waffle wells
  4. Let waffles cook about 5 minutes.  Check for doneness, you want the waffle to be golden brown and cooked through.

Serve warm and enjoy!
